Comments:
-------------------
• Covid 19 Qualitative RT PCR test is an in vitro qualitative PCR assay for the qualitative detection
of Novel Corona Virus 2019 in respiratory specimens
• Test is conducted on Nasopharyngeal swab/ Oropharyngeal swabs and other respiratory specimens collected
in viral transport media.
• Detection of confirmatory(RdRp) genes indicates presence of SARS-CoV-2 RNA in the specimen tested.
• Negative results do not preclude SARS-CoV-2 infection and should not be used as the sole basis for
patient management decisions. They must be correlated with clinical observations, patient history
and epidemiological information.
• Mutations or polymorphisms in the primer and probe binding sites, presence of PCR inhibition due to host
factors may also cause false negative results.
• Fresh sample for RT PCR can be considered after a gap of 2-4 days if there is a strong clinical
suspicion/contact of Covid 19 patient
• Repeat sampling and testing of lower respiratory specimen is strongly recommended in a severe or progressive disease.
• This test is a qualitative assay and does not quantify viral load. Various host factors, variability in
sample collection / site and techniques used by the laboratories can affect CT values. Therfore, CT values are not
an absolute indication of viral load and should be interpreted with caution.
